Neighbours' shock at vile stalker's offending

The 21-year-old’s letters, terrorising families and threatening rape and child murder, sparked revulsion across Teesside. He wrote to at least 10 victims, seeking them out randomly on Google.

Strangeways was jailed for almost a decade last week at Teesside Crown Court, with Judge Jonathan Carrol branding him a danger to the public.

The court heard that Strangeways wrote letters to several different mothers making vile threats and when he was arrested, he was found to be carrying a knife, handcuffs and tape.

A search of the 21-year-old’s bedroom revealed further disturbing paraphernalia including books on serial killers and more weapons alongside a child-like sex doll.

Following his conviction, neighbours in Whitby Avenue, Eston, said they recalled seeing police at his address at the time but had no idea of the reasons behind his arrest.

Several residents said they had no idea he would be capable of such depravity.

One said: “He was quiet and walked as straight as a die. He's been there since he was about two.”
